>>15854835
compared to Don Quixote?Hell no.
There are only 3 chivalry books that Cervantes considered good enough (inspirational even) not to be burned in DQ: Amadís de Gaula, Tirant lo Blanc and Palmerín de Inglaterra. DQ is genius work because it is a satire made with love and understanding for the genre,as a turning point in literature and Spanish as a language, the high note of the golden century.

>>15854862
The thing about this old spanish chivelry texts is that they are fucking hard to read "raw". This Rocinante stuff is made by cervantistas with footnotes and stuff to contextualize and "translate" medieval formats to an intelligible format.
